This will perfect Olympium Panels in two ways
First, it will give it Immunity to all status effects such as Charged, Fragile, Wet... etc.
Second, adds all three elemental resistances Anticorrosive (25% Acid Resistance) Insulated (25% Electrical Resistance) Lead-Plated (30% Radiation Resistance)
These values can modified in the base.tune file, so if you have a mod that already changes elemental resistance of other panels it will affect this mod as well.
If you prefer the look of Steel Panel look in under the Misc. section for alternative files that also make Olympium Panels look like Steel Panels... (Only install one .pak file)
Installation
Choose which option you like, you can only install one .pak at a time. Extract the .pak file into: 'Pacific Drive\PenDriverPro\Content\Paks\~mods' If you can't find ~mods folder, create one.
